Brazilian Navy visits Chief of Staff

Brazilian Navy visits Chief of Staff

CHIEF-of-STAFF, Brigadier Godfrey Bess, and other senior officers, recently received a Brazilian Navy contingent during a courtesy call at the Conference Room, Defence Headquarters.
The team arrived on two patrol vessels of the Brazilian Navy, the MACAU and BOICANA which were docked at the Guyana Coast Guard Ship Hinds Wharf, Ruimveldt, Georgetown.
The visit forms part of OPERATION CARIBEX 2020, an annual Operation conducted by the Brazilian Navy which sends a task force to navigate Caribbean waters and to visit ports of friendly nations.

The team was escorted by Brazilian Military Attache, Colonel Marcelo Ambrosio. Naval Captain, Alexandre Gildes Borges, is commanding the voyage.
In brief remarks, Brigadier Bess noted that, over the years, co-operation between the two militaries, particularly with CARIBEX, has resulted in a number of valuable opportunities for developing and building capacity for officers and ratings of the Coast Guard. Naval Captain, Alexandre Gildes Borges, thanked the GDF for its continued co-operation and support.
